BATON ROUGE – Morning-long gridlock caused by a truck that pulled down utility lines across I-12 continued into Friday afternoon and police were not sure as to when the interstate would be opened.
I-12 closed at Essen Lane around 9:30 Friday when the lines toppled onto the highway. A truck, police said, pulled them down after the rig and the lines got tangled together. It was unclear if the truck was too high, the lines too low or what other snafu might have caused the issue but police said it happened on a surface street along I-12 off Essen.
